Description
- Manage commercial interiors projects from award through completion
- Oversee project budgets, schedules, procurement, and cost control
- Coordinate subcontractors, vendors, architects, and client teams
- Review RFIs, submittals, change orders, and project documentation
- Monitor project progress and proactively resolve issues
- Ensure projects are delivered safely, on schedule, within budget, and to the highest quality standards
- Maintain strong client relationships throughout the project lifecycle
Profile
A successful Project Manager should have:
- 5+ years of Project Management experience with a General Contractor
- Proven track record delivering commercial interiors projects in NYC
- Strong knowledge of budgeting, scheduling, contracts, and construction operations
- Excellent client-facing communication and leadership skills
- Ability to manage multiple projects and priorities simultaneously
- Proficiency with Procore, Bluebeam, Microsoft Project, or similar construction management software
- Proactive, organized, and solutions-driven mindset
